Runbook: account recovery for validator plugin authors

If your Checkwright publisher account gets locked (usually after a failed plugin signature check), don't re-register — you'll orphan your validator namespace. Instead, run the recovery flow from the plugin CLI, confirm your namespace, and re-sign your latest validator bundle. The flow will prompt you to unseal your local signing keystore; at that prompt, enter the recovery passphrase below.

strongbox words: ulamir-ulaix

Hey Priva,

Quick heads-up before Friday's DR drill for the Inkmill markdown pipeline: we'll restore the renderer config from the cold backup, so you'll need the escrow credentials handy. Grab a coffee first — the restore takes a while. For the sealed vault copy, the recovery passphrase is below.

recovery phrase for kahop-kahap: istys-novdor-joreth-silir-eliys

Runbook: Account Recovery after the Gantry GraphQL N+1 Fix

The batching patch on Gantry's resolver layer changed recovery-token lookups; plugin authors should now call the dataloader endpoint, not per-user queries. If a tenant's recovery flow stalls post-upgrade, clear the resolver cache via the admin shell, which prompts for the passphrase below.

unlock words, fawig-bagef: olidor-holir-istox-holath-tamys-quenion-giliel

## Building Access — Spares Room (Hullbrook Annex)

Contractors: the spare hardware room is down the east corridor on the ground floor, third door on the left. Sign in at the front desk first and grab a visitor lanyard. Anything you take out, jot it in the blue logbook — yes, even the little stuff. The door self-locks, so don't wedge it. To get in, punch in the code below.

staff pass of hagug-taguf = bdg-HJ-9